The successful Gated Community Security Officer candidate is responsible for providing security services at assigned locations. Duties include, but are not limited to:
  • Foot patrol of interior and exterior areas of assigned locations
  • Secure all entrances and exits of the gated community
  • Observe and report suspicious activities and persons
  • Write detailed narrative reports and maintain daily activity reports (DARs)
  • Enforce rules, regulations, policies, procedures, and respond to emergency situations requiring security assistance

Essential Physical and Mental Functions
  • Stand or walk constantly (for up to an entire shift) on various surfaces (tile, concrete, carpet)
  • Climb stairs, ramps, or ladders occasionally during shift
  • Occasionally bend/twist at waist/knees/neck to perform various duties
  • Occasionally lift or carry up to 40 pounds
  • Run as needed
  • Constant use of both hands and arms in reaching/handling/grasping/fingering while using phone, notepad, writing reports, and other administrative tasks
  • Constant use of eyes (correctable vision to normal level required) to observe, read, interact with public and co-workers, view security monitors; includes hand/eye coordination
  • Read, understand and clearly speak English; constantly use speech and hearing (correctable to normal level required) in communicating with public/co-workers, giving and receiving instructions, using phones
  • Work in various environments including adverse outdoor conditions such as cold, rain or heat;
  • Constant mental alertness and attention to detail required while setting priorities and following up on assignments
  • Must possess effective written and oral communication and interpersonal skills with ability to deal with all levels of personnel and the general public in a professional and effective manner; must be able to use initiative and independent judgment within established guidelines
  • Must be able to frequently prepare written reports and logs in neat, legible handwriting; may require computer skills
  • Must be able to read and understand all operating procedures and instructions
  • Must be able to handle pressure of working with high volume general public (constantly to occasionally depending on assignment)
